BACK-TO-SCHOOL HAIRSTYLES PART 8 Today we're doing a simple ponytail hairstyle with some cute braids. Start by sectioning off those two front sections on the right of the ponytail and then we're going to smooth the rest of the hair back into a ponytail. And if I'm being honest, this is the longest part of the whole hairstyle. Set off a small section on the right of the ponytail and then we're going to spin to the left side and we're going to start a three strand braid. Braid back just far enough until you reach the ponytail. I gave it a little bit extra so it would have a nice curve. And then we're going to add that little section from the ponytail into the braid to anchor it to the ponytail. Continue braiding out until you reach your desired length and then secure with an elastic and spray with some hairspray. Spin to the other side and repeat the same steps. It helps to have that little section from the ponytail set out before you start braiding. Split it into three and add it into each of the strands of the braid. Then continue braiding out. This is such a fun way to anchor the braids to the ponytail and hide those hair ties. Finish by styling her cute bangs. And that's it. Quick and simple fall along for more easy school hairstyles!
